If the Togglewright rollout pipeline fails at the flag-validation stage, it's almost always a stale flag manifest cached by the runner. Clear the cache step and rerun before digging deeper. Worth checking in review that new flags declare an owner and expiry. Match the failing run against the build token below.

build token for tawif-bahip: htk31_68bba16e1afabfef4ecc69408c06f16

Hey folks, quick recap for the sync: we flipped the Orlett Street garages to the new GarageSense occupancy feed Tuesday night. Went smoother than expected — the old poller was retired without a single stale-count alert, and the new push pipeline is updating stall counts every few seconds instead of every minute. Two sensors in the Dunmore deck needed re-pairing, done Wednesday. Legacy endpoints go dark next sprint. For reference, the feed service currently runs with these configuration values.

config for tagaf-bawif:
[norok]
host = norok.ordinworks.local
user = norok_svc
database = norok_prod

Vendor note for support: Brinkworth Commerce has scheduled load testing on the Pellflow checkout flow for next Tuesday through Thursday. Their vendor, Quantrel Systems, will ramp synthetic traffic to roughly 3x normal peak. Expect occasional slow confirmations and a small number of deliberately failed test orders tagged QTEST in the order log. Do not refund or escalate these. Real customer impact should be minimal, but log anything unusual. If you see sustained errors outside the test window, reach out to the vendor liaison directly.

pager mailbox: holdor.quenael.briir@lumiclabs.corp